HOLIDAY CLOSURES

Christmas and New Year's Day


All Washoe County Library locations will be closed on December 25 and January 1.


Christmas Eve and New Year's Eve


On December 24 and December 31 all Washoe County Library locations will close by 4 pm. The Duncan/Traner Community Library, Gerlach Community Library, and Verdi Community Library & Nature Center will be closed all day, and the Senior Center Library will close at its normal time of 1 pm.

FRIENDS OF WASHOE COUNTY LIBRARY

Friends of Washoe County Library is a member-supported 501(c)(3) Nevada nonprofit organization dedicated to advocating, fundraising, and providing support for the Washoe County Library System.
